Having a roast in a traditional London pub has become one of those experiences to tick off the bucket list, a tourist attraction you simply must do.

The simple meal that traditionally consists of meat, potatoes and veg covered in gravy has become a part of the British national identity and has understandably cast its spell on the rest of the world. 

However, Sunday Roast in London can be so much more than this with many venues putting interesting twists on the classic meal to create something completely new.
